Henry Cooper Cliffe (19 July 1862 – 1 May 1939) was a British stage and screen actor a member of a distinguished family of English actors, his father was Clifford Cooper, mother Agnes Kemble, and his brother was Frank Kemble Cooper.
Frank's daughter Violet was a niece.
He had an illustrious career on stage in classical roles.
Late in life, he began appearing in silent film in the 1910s.
